With so many events happening this weekend during Henderson’s Community Days, there are several tips that you should know to make this weekend more enjoyable for you and your family.

  1. Pre-register for events to save time and money. Events needing registration include the Main Street Parade, Adult Softball Tournament, Community Days 5K & 1K, Show & Shine Car Show, and Golf Tournament. It will be possible to participate in some of these events if you show up the day of the event, but it will be easier for everyone if you register ahead of time. For registration forms, visit www.HendersonNE.com/cdays or stop by the Chamber Office at City Hall.
  2. Take this official Community Days insert with you during the entire weekend. This way you will not miss any events and you will always know what is happening next. Pick up a Community Days insert at Henderson FoodMart, PERKS or City Hall.
  3. Don’t stress out if something is different than what is printed on the schedule. All events are subject to changes when you have to print the program months in advance, and mistakes or changes do occur when planning 30 activities with over 50 volunteers. We try to print correct times, but last minute changes do occur
  4. In order to ensure your comfort and avoid standing for long periods of time, bring a lawn chair to events that last an hour or more. Longer events include the Daniel Christian concert during the Chamber BBQ, the Fireworks Show, and Community Church Service. The parade is also a longer event, so plan to sit in the shade along Main Street or in front of the school on Front Street to see all the action.
  5. Be sure to wear bug spray and sunscreen during the weekend and prevent bug bites and sunburns. 
  6. Make plans for where you will eat all weekend. From the Chamber BBQ to the pancake feed and various meals and snacks served on Saturday, you won’t go hungry this weekend.  It is also recommended that you RSVP to PERKS if you plan to eat verenika on Sunday so they don’t run out.
  7. Have your best experience at Rock the Block by bringing the right equipment. In order to keep kids of all ages safe, we are asking small wheeled trikes, scooters, roller skates, and rollerblades to the event. The only bikes that will be allowed are those with training wheels.
